Your Pet-Friendly Rental Search Starts Here

Locating a rental that welcomes pets is the first step to creating a happy home for both you and your animal companion. Breed restrictions, size limitations, and additional pet fees can complicate the process. Fortunately, resources are available to streamline your search and connect you with inclusive pet-friendly housing options.

  • Online Pet-Friendly Housing Directories: Websites specializing in pet-friendly rentals are invaluable tools. These platforms allow you to filter listings based on pet policies, property types, and locations, saving you countless hours of searching. Look for directories that specifically address common concerns like breed and weight restrictions.

  • “My Pit Bull is Family” and Inclusive Databases: Certain organizations, like “My Pit Bull is Family,” maintain national databases of rental properties with inclusive pet policies. These resources are particularly helpful for owners of breeds that may face discrimination or stricter regulations in traditional rental markets. Utilizing these databases can significantly broaden your options and lead you to landlords who prioritize responsible pet ownership over breed stereotypes.

  • Directly Contacting Landlords and Property Managers: Don’t hesitate to directly inquire about pet policies when you find a promising rental listing. Even if a listing doesn’t explicitly state “pet-friendly,” it’s worth having a conversation. Many landlords are open to pets on a case-by-case basis, especially when you can demonstrate responsible pet ownership and provide references.

Beyond Your Doorstep: Pet-Friendly Richmond Amenities

Choosing a pet-friendly rental is about more than just the apartment or house itself; it’s about the surrounding community and lifestyle. Richmond, Virginia, understands this, boasting a growing number of pet-friendly amenities that extend far beyond housing. Living in a pet-friendly city enhances the quality of life for both you and your pet, making daily routines and leisure activities more enjoyable together.

Shopping with Your Furry Friend

For errands or leisurely browsing, several retail locations in Richmond welcome well-behaved pets:

  • Stony Point Fashion Park: This outdoor shopping center provides a pleasant environment to stroll with your leashed pet while exploring a variety of stores. Enjoy the fresh air and window shopping with your companion by your side.

Dining Out with Your Dog

Richmond’s culinary scene extends a warm welcome to pets, particularly on outdoor patios:

  • Restaurant Patios and Breweries: Numerous restaurants and breweries throughout Richmond feature pet-friendly patios. Before heading out, it’s always a good idea to call ahead and confirm their current pet policy, as these can occasionally change. Websites like Patio Pups can also be excellent resources for discovering even more pet-friendly patios in the area. Some popular options include Alamo BBQ, Ardent Craft Ales, and Hardywood Park Craft Brewery, offering diverse cuisines and atmospheres to enjoy with your canine companion.

Pet-Friendly Travel and Accommodation

If you have visitors with pets or need temporary accommodation yourself, Richmond offers pet-friendly travel options:

  • Graduate Richmond & Quirk Hotel: These hotels stand out for their pet-friendly policies, some even offering special packages for guests traveling with pets. Quirk Hotel, for example, welcomes dogs up to 70 lbs and is conveniently located near parks and green spaces perfect for dog walks.

  • GRTC Transit System: Even public transportation in Richmond accommodates pets! GRTC allows small pets in carriers on their buses, ensuring you and your companion can navigate the city together. Service animals are, of course, always permitted.

Enriching Activities: Art, Markets, and Parks

Richmond provides various enriching experiences you can share with your pet:

  • Art Galleries: For art enthusiasts, galleries like Art Works and Quirk Gallery offer a unique opportunity to appreciate art in the company of your well-behaved pet.

  • Farmers Markets: Enjoy fresh, local produce and artisanal goods at farmers markets like Ashland Farmers Market and South of the James Market, often welcoming leashed pets to join the outdoor atmosphere.

  • Parks and Dog Parks: Richmond’s parks are a true highlight for pet owners. While pets should generally be leashed in public parks for safety, designated dog parks provide fenced areas for off-leash play and socialization. Popular dog parks include Barker Field in Byrd Park, Bark Park in Chimborazo Park, and Ruff House Dog Park at Rockwood Park. Remember to supervise your pet at all times in off-leash areas and be mindful of park rules and other visitors. James River Park System offers varied dog-friendliness depending on the specific location within the park.
